Transport in Ghana is accomplished by road, rail, air and water. Ghana 's transportation and communications networks are centered in the southern regions, especially the areas in which gold, cocoa, and timber are produced. The northern and central areas are connected through a major road system. [1] Transportation is the 16th most popular industry and market group. Altona, northwest district of the city and Land (state) of Hamburg, northwestern Germany. It lies on cliffs above the right bank of the Elbe River. The name may have come originally from allzu-nah (“all too near”), which was the Hamburgers’ designation for an inn that lay too close to their Shopping, beach and more Today, Altona is Hamburg's western-most district, stretching from hip Sternschanze all the way to quaint Rissen, located some 15 kilometres further west. The district's main transport hub is Altona train station. West of the train tracks lies Ottensen, a popular shopping district with plenty of restaurants to boot.
